  1. 11 hours ago, Ziggy said:

    You can try this Custom CSS, it'll target the first section on every page, but can be targeted to just one page.

    #page .page-section:nth-child(1) { 
      position:sticky;
      top:0;
      z-index:999;
    }

    Let me know how you get on.
